加入星計(jì)劃,您可以享受以下權(quán)益:

  • 創(chuàng)作內(nèi)容快速變現(xiàn)
  • 行業(yè)影響力擴(kuò)散
  • 作品版權(quán)保護(hù)
  • 300W+ 專業(yè)用戶
  • 1.5W+ 優(yōu)質(zhì)創(chuàng)作者
  • 5000+ 長(zhǎng)期合作伙伴
立即加入
  • 正文
    • 1.指令集是什么
    • 2.指令集分類
    • 3.指令集的作用
  • 相關(guān)推薦
  • 電子產(chǎn)業(yè)圖譜
申請(qǐng)入駐 產(chǎn)業(yè)圖譜

指令集

2022/01/09
4699
閱讀需 9 分鐘
加入交流群
掃碼加入
獲取工程師必備禮包
參與熱點(diǎn)資訊討論

指令集是一種用于計(jì)算機(jī)或其他數(shù)字設(shè)備的基本語(yǔ)言,它指定了處理器能夠執(zhí)行的操作和命令,包括算術(shù)、邏輯和輸入輸出等。指令集架構(gòu)通常由硬件設(shè)計(jì)者制定,同時(shí)與編譯器、匯編器以及操作系統(tǒng)等軟件相互關(guān)聯(lián),共同協(xié)作實(shí)現(xiàn)計(jì)算機(jī)的功能。

1.指令集是什么

指令集指定了可以在特定處理器上執(zhí)行的操作和命令,也就是處理器的指令集架構(gòu)(ISA)。它們是用二進(jìn)制代碼表示的,包含一組標(biāo)準(zhǔn)化的指令形式。

2.指令集分類

指令集可分為復(fù)雜指令集合(CISC)和精簡(jiǎn)指令集合(RISC)。CISC使用具有復(fù)雜尋址模式以及多種數(shù)據(jù)類型和指令長(zhǎng)度的不同指令,而RISC則使用相對(duì)較短的、只執(zhí)行比較簡(jiǎn)單操作的指令。

3.指令集的作用

指令集定義了如何使用處理器來(lái)完成特定任務(wù)。通過(guò)編寫(xiě)程序,將高級(jí)語(yǔ)言轉(zhuǎn)換成特定的機(jī)器碼,使得計(jì)算機(jī)可以執(zhí)行各種任務(wù),包括數(shù)據(jù)處理、浮點(diǎn)運(yùn)算、邏輯運(yùn)算、輸入輸出等。也是操作系統(tǒng)與硬件之間的橋梁,負(fù)責(zé)將指令翻譯為實(shí)際的電路信號(hào),并對(duì)計(jì)算機(jī)資源進(jìn)行管理與調(diào)度。

相關(guān)推薦

電子產(chǎn)業(yè)圖譜